State Budget Update

The State is projecting record-high reserves of $37.8 billion. The budget must be adopted by the legislature and sent to the governor by June 15. Continued negotiations are occurring on energy trailer bills. Infrastructure investments include funding for long-duration storage, electric vehicles, micro-grids, and more. The Energy Trailer Bill includes an additional $1.2 billion in funding for the California Arrearage Payment Program, continued assistance for utility customers to help reduce past-due energy bill balances. 

Additionally, there is a $21 billion Climate Package that is subject to ongoing negotiations but if passed is expected to include water-drought resilience, wildfire resilience, extreme heat, zero-emission vehicles, and other climate-related actions.
